Static final constant in java
WebApr 9, 2015 · static final int MIN_WIDTH = 4; static final int MAX_WIDTH = 999; static final int GET_THE_CPU = 1; The key point is that this is a variable in the example code. Its one that you've given the hint to other coders that once assigned it can't be changed - but it is not a constant. Furthemore, it isn't a class constant. WebApr 16, 2024 · 字节码的 8~15 行是准备字符串 ab2 的过程,可以看到这里执行了一个动态方法调用,调用的是方法 makeConcatWithConstants,这个方法是 Java 的一个引导方法,用于处理 Java 中对 String 进行 “+” 拼接。这个方法会在堆中创建一个新的字符串变量,这就是 ab2 != cmp 的原因。
Static final constant in java
Did you know?
WebFor the primitive types, the 'final static' will be a proper declaration to declare a constant. A non-static final variable makes sense when it is a constant reference to an object. In this case each instance can contain its own reference, as shown in JLS 4.5.4. See Pavel's … WebAnd finally this is static final field: class Hello { companion object { @JvmField val MAX_LEN = 20 } } For me. object Hello { const val MAX_LEN = 20 } was to much boilerplate. I simple put the static final fields above my class like this. private val MIN_LENGTH = 10 // <-- The `private` scopes this variable to this file.
Web我正在通过固定大小的 arrays 制作列表 class。我想在 class 中声明ARRAY SIZE作为 static const 数据成员因此我的 class 是自包含的,我也可以将它用作数组的大小在 array 声明中但是我收到错误消息 数组绑定不是 之前的 integer 常量 我知道我可 WebJan 5, 2024 · The static keyword in Java is used to share the same variable or method of a given class. The users can apply static keywords with variables, methods, blocks, and nested classes. Final Access Modifier Final access modifier is a modifier applicable to classes, methods, and variables.
WebImplementing the org.apache.kafka.clients.producer.ProducerInterceptor interface allows you to intercept (and possibly mutate) the records received by the producer before they are published to the Kafka cluster. By default, there are no interceptors." public static final java.lang.String. WebMar 23, 2024 · A constant is a variable whose value won't change after it's been defined. Let's look at the basics for defining a constant: private static final int OUR_CONSTANT = …
WebApr 12, 2024 · final修饰符: 在Java声明类、属性和方法时,能够使用关键字final来修饰,final所标记的成分具有终态的特征,表示终于的意思。. final标记的类不能被继承。. final标记的变量(成员变量或局部变量)即成为常量。. 仅仅能赋值一次。. final标记的成员变量必须 …
WebJDK-4780400 : javax.management.MBeanServerDelegate should have a public final static ObjectNam. The Version table provides details related to the release that this issue/RFE will be addressed. Unresolved : Release in which this issue/RFE will be addressed. Resolved: Release in which this issue/RFE has been resolved. norman dean authorWeb2024-Robot-Code / src / main / java / frc / robot / Constants.java Go to file Go to file T; Go to line L; Copy path ... public final class Constants {public static final class CANDevices {public static final String canivoreName = "Canivore"; public static final int frontLeftDriveMotorID = … norm and dorothy cashWebIn Java, the constant values are defined by using the final keyword. The final keyword represents that the value of the variable cannot be changed. Note that the identifier name must be in capital letters. We can also define constants as static. Syntax: static final datatype identifier_name=value; For example: static final double PI = 3.14; norm and cliff cheersWebIf your variable stores a constant value, such as static final int NUM_GEARS = 6, the convention changes slightly, capitalizing every letter and separating subsequent words with the underscore character. By convention, the underscore character is never used elsewhere. Many static analyzers for Java seek to enforce this. normand christopheWeb1) The public static final variable is usually a compile-time constant if the value is known to the compiler at compile time e.g. public static final int USERNAME_LENGTH = 8; but it may not be a compile-time constant if you use expressions as shown below: public static final int USERNAME_LENGTH = getConstant (); normandeau trucking groveton nhWebSep 8, 2024 · The static and final modifiers are used to declare any variable in Java as constant. These modifiers are also known as non-access modifiers. According to Java naming convention, we must capitalize the identifier name associated with a constant variable in Java. Example: norm and distanceWebNov 21, 2024 · In Java, declaring static final variables helps us create constants. And in Kotlin, we have several ways to achieve the same goal. 2. Inside an object. Firstly, let’s take a look at declaring constants in a Kotlin object: object TestKotlinConstantObject { const val COMPILE_TIME_CONST = 10 val RUN_TIME_CONST: Int init { RUN_TIME_CONST ... normand claudine